The interaction mechanisms of triacontane paraffin with semi-crystalline poly(ethylene-butene) random copolymers in dilute solution studied with SANS

Description

Two interaction mechanisms take place when paraffin wax is mixed with a random copolymer of ethylene and butene in dilute solution: either a polymer-paraffin co-crystallization or a paraffin crystallization on the polymer template occur. We present here a quantitative analysis of the SANS results obtained from an aggregation behavior of the PEB-7.5 copolymer and triacontane (C30) paraffin in decane. This mixture best displays both interaction mechanisms as they depend on the solution conditions (temperature, paraffin content). The geometrical and density parameters of the aggregates were obtained using a structural model derived on the basis of the identified morphologies
